Crisp and dry. henrikb (1094), Aarhus, Denmark Aug 24, 2008 2003 - Beautiful clear deep golden body with a huge lasting white head; Huge very beautiful nose, very settled, balanced with a farm like attitude; Super body that quickly turns balanced warm, tartic and malic acid; Slightly harsh finish with lots of tartic acid and tons of deep aromas. This has seriously settled from 5 years of age, become super smooth, still with lots of acid bite much more tartic then when young.
